| |
| Curses Library Functions | form_userptr(3CURSES) |
| | form_userptr, set_form_userptr - associate application data with forms |
SYNOPSIS
| |
cc [ flag ... ] file ... -lform -lcurses [ library .. ]
#include <form.h>
int set_form_userptr(FORM *form, char *ptr); |
| | char *form_userptr(FORM *form); |
| |
Every form has an associated user pointer that can be used to store pertinent data. set_form_userptr() sets the user pointer of form. form_userptr() returns the user pointer of form.
|
| |
form_userptr() returns NULL on error. set_form_userptr() returns one of the following:
- E_OK
- The function returned successfully.
- E_SYSTEM_ERROR
- System error.
|
| |
See attributes(5) for descriptions of the following
attributes:
| ATTRIBUTE TYPE | ATTRIBUTE VALUE |
| MT-Level | Unsafe |
|
| |
The header <form.h> automatically includes the headers <eti.h> and <curses.h>.
|
| |